Specials  &"Smooth Slow Record" slow motion mode: 3 seconds are recorded with 200 half frames/sec., resulting in a 4-fold slow motion.However, the recording is without sound and in poorer image quality.

Conclusion In our opinion the SD1 is the best AVCHD Cam by Panansonic, and it remains competitive in 2008 thanks to its wide-angle and lowlight characteristics .The Sony HDR-HC7 shines with very good brightness resolution, but tends to show quite visible color moires on very fine details.The color resolution is only on SD-level, which makes for a rather soft image impression.The noise behavior has been improved compared to its predecessor - along with the few smear-effects this provides very good image dynamics.In terms of color the HC7 is neutral.The wide angle is very limited for indoor shots, lens errors keep whithin limits though.In low-light situations the HC7 produces somewhat colorless and dark images.The touch screen brings no points in the configuration score.
